Even politicians are waking up to this fact. A recent report from a select committee chaired by Tory MP Peter Luff positively savages Labour plans for the Royal Mail.. The report challenges Labour’s plans to separate the Post Office from Royal Mail Group. It queries why the much needed cash injection has to come from a sell-off and argues that neither the Hooper report into the Royal Mail nor the government has made a real case for privatisation.
